Webi, where i is an index that can be chosen to be either 1, 2 or 3. A matrix is often written as M. It has two indices, i.e. 9 components (if related to true space, i.e. if it is a transformation in space like a rotation). A matrix is a tensor of rank 2. WebIt is frequently helpful in mathematics to refer to the elements of an array using subscripts. The subscripts can be integers or variables.The array takes the form of tensors in general, since these can be treated as multi-dimensional arrays. Special (and more familiar) cases are vectors (1d arrays) and matrices (2d arrays)..
